It's easy to become consumed by the rhythms of our own homes, schools, and schedules - but what happens when we intentionally widen our perspective?

In this episode, Diane sits down with Petra Kooman, Public Relations Principal at Compassion International, to discuss how raising globally minded children can transform not only the way our kids see the world, but also the way we think about enough, generosity, and intentional living.

Drawing from more than a decade of work raising awareness around global poverty and human trafficking, Petra shares how proximity to stories of hardship has reshaped her own approach to leadership, motherhood, and simplicity. Together, they explore practical ways families can cultivate empathy without creating fear, expose children to global issues in age-appropriate ways, and discover that minimalism isn't just about owning less - it's about making more room for compassion and generosity.
